> Thank you, Wolfgang. I added the line "\setnewconstant\backgroundsplit\zerocount" to pack-rul.mkiv, AND IT WORKED!
> This leaves the (not vital for me) question why minimal example 2 (using "setuptextbackground") produces that funny background with the same commands as in "setupbackground".
Add “location=paragraph” to \setuptextbackground, to remove the empty line
after the itemize environment add “nowhite” to \startitemize.
